Six locals All-CIF

Newport Harbor High senior Joel Walker and Sage Hill School senior

Julian Smith-Newman, both first-team picks, lead six Newport-Mesa

players chosen All-CIF Southern Section in their respective divisions

by section coaches.

Walker scored 35 goals to lead the Sailors to an appearance in the

quarterfinals of the CIF Division II playoffs, where they lost, 1-0,

in sudden-death overtime to eventual champion Thousand Oaks. Walker,

a forward who scored six goals in the playoffs, helped guide Newport

Harbor to a 17-6 record and a share of the Sea View League title with

Woodbridge and Foothill.

Smith-Newman, a team captain for Sage Hill, which shared the

Academy League title with St. Margaret’s, was named first-team

All-CIF Division VI. He helped lead the Lightning to an 11-7 record

and a No. 4 playoff seeding.

In CIF Division II, Newport senior Will Guzman and Corona del Mar

senior Jeritt Thayer received second-team recognition, while seniors

Matt Tracy (Newport Harbor) and Julien Cerutti (Corona del Mar) were

third-team honorees.

Guzman, a team captain, was a midfielder for the Sailors, while

Thayer also played the midfield and was known as the catalyst for the

Sea Kings’ run to the CIF semifinals.

Tracy, a forward who will play for Cal State Northridge, proved to

be another scoring threat for Newport Harbor.

Cerutti, who was named the Pacific Coast League MVP, softened

defenses with his deft ball-handling skills, helping lead the Sea

Kings to a 15-4-6 record and PCL championship. He will continue his

career at UC Davis.
